DESCRIPTION:
Although this is my first scenery upload to the forum it wasn't my first BGLGEN-scenery
at all. My first project was Middle East to complete Hans van Wijhe's great EURBGL to the 
south east. But Hans was faster than me with his AFRBGL which includes Middle East and
so I made this scenery to connect his AFRBGL to Thailand.
This scenery has 350 VORs and NDBs covering Afghanistan, Pakistan, India, Nepal, Sri
Lanka, Maledives, Diego Garcia, Bangladesh, Bhutan, Myanmar (Burma) and Thailand.
The real world aviation charts I used were MES04 by Jeppesen.
Due to a lack of time I couldn't use Hiroo Umeno's BGLCOMP to include visual scenery 
except some BGLGEN-made runways in S_ASIA.BGL  (BTW it's better this way since I've 
never been there!). So feel free to use SASIANAV.BGL for your own projects in this area.
FSPLAN v1.04 (by John Trindle) doesn't work properly with this scenery, it only shows wINS. 
This is because of the special search algorithm FSPLAN uses and not because there aren't 
any navaids (use Enno Borgsteede's WINBGL if you don't believe me!). Maybe a newer 
version of FSPLAN can handle it.
BTW it would be a great thing if every scenery designer would devide navaids from visual 
scenery to avoid overlaping effects.
